54th Annual St. Clair College Athletic Awards Banquet
The Saints capped another winning year with the 54th Annual Athletic Awards Banquet at the St. Clair Centre for the Arts campus in downtown Windsor on Thursday, April 13th. Plenty of hardware was distributed as the Saints earned eight championships which included eleven medals at the provincial or national level.

Saints Rocket League Qualifies for College World Championship
St. Clair College’s Rocket League team is headed back to the Collegiate Rocket League (CRL) World Championship, cementing themselves as a Top 10 team in North America and the best in Canada.
Windsor Hosts Eighth Annual FIRST Robotics Competition
FIRST Canada and Windsor-Essex FIRST are thrilled to announce the return of the Windsor Essex Great Lakes Event, showcasing innovation and excitement in the community once again. This year's event will welcome thirty-two (32) high school teams from across Ontario to compete in CHARGED UP, presented by Haas.

St. Clair Men's Cricket Wins Provincial Championship
(King City, ON) The St. Clair College men's extramural indoor cricket team were in King City on Friday to take part in the OCAA/OCR Rec Cup Championship at Seneca College-King Campus. The Saints qualified for the provincial Championship by winning the West Regional event hosted by Conestoga College (Kitchener) on February 17.

St. Clair Men’s Basketball Finish 4th at National Championship
Calgary, AB – The St. Clair College Men’s Basketball team had a good start Sunday in their Canadian Collegiate Athletic Association National Championship bronze medal game at the University of Calgary Jack Simpson Gymnasium but could not hold on and fell to Vancouver Island University (Nanaimo, BC) by a score of 109-100.
